Abstract

A housing information management system is designed to create a housing history record for each housing unit. It is applicable to the operation of a terminal device and, through the simultaneous operation of a login module, a professional qualification verification module, a signing module, a data storage module, a node generation module, and a node connection module, enables multiple events that occur during the housing unit's lifecycle to be recorded, signed, nodeed, and connected to form a complete housing history record with chronological order and credibility.

Claims

1. A housing information management system for establishing housing history data, applicable to operation of a terminal device, the system comprising: a login module for users to complete login operations; a professional qualification verification module, communicatively connected to the login module, for verifying whether the user's identity possesses the corresponding professional qualification; a signature module, communicatively connected to the professional qualification verification module, for providing a multi-party threshold signature for qualified users to perform multi-party threshold signature on at least one of multiple event data uploaded by multiple terminal devices; and a node generation module, communicatively connected to a data storage module, for generating corresponding multiple event nodes based on the event data, wherein each event node includes a hash value of the event data and a digital signature certificate of the multi-party threshold signature. A node concatenation module, which communicates with the node generation module, is used to sort and concatenate the event nodes according to their time, and to make each event node contain a hash reference to the previous event node, forming an immutable property history data; and a data storage module, which communicates with the approval module and the node concatenation module, is used to store the event data and the property history data.

2. The housing information management system as described in Request 1, wherein the event nodes include the event type, event time, approver, and reference information corresponding to each event data.

3. The housing information management system as described in claim 1, wherein the professional qualification verification module verifies the user's architect qualification, technician qualification, or real estate broker qualification by means of an external professional organization login system or government data source.

4. The housing information management system as described in claim 1, wherein the data storage module is used to store at least one of the following data: approval documents, construction records, design drawings, renovation records, maintenance records, inspection records, or transaction documents.

5. The housing information management system as described in claim 1, wherein the terminal device includes at least a developer device, a buyer device, a seller device, a government device, or a renovation device.

6. The housing information management system as described in claim 1, wherein after a user completes login, the login module, based on the verification result of the professional qualification verification module, imports users with professional qualifications into a first interface that includes at least the signing module, and imports users without professional qualifications into a second interface that is only used to view the housing history information.

7. The housing information management system as described in claim 1, wherein the housing history data includes a main history chain and a plurality of sub-history chains, the main history chain is used to connect all event nodes in chronological order, the plurality of sub-history chains are classified according to event type, are used to independently connect event nodes of the same type, and write the chain head information of the sub-history chain back to the corresponding event node of the main history chain.
